Abstract

A simple transformation is used to show that every electrified Weyl spacetime defines a corresponding stationary and axially symmetric spacetime, and vice-versa. Also, if the stationary solution is to be asymptotically flat, then the the generating Weyl spacetime cannot be asymptotically flat, but must behave asymptotically as a cylindrical spacetime.
